Clark Boylan ed61423b6b Add nl01.opendev.org to our inventory
This is a new focal replacement for nl01.openstack.org. We keep
nl01.openstack.org in our inventory for now because we want ansible to
update the nodepool.yaml configs for these two hosts to coordinate a
hand off of responsibilities once we are happy with the new deployment.

We also switch the testing hostname to nl04.openstack.org as this will
be the last nodepool launcher to be removed. When we swap it out the
testing will be updated to use focal hosts.

import pytest
testinfra_hosts = ['nl04.openstack.org', 'nb01.opendev.org']
def test_clouds_yaml(host):
cfg_file = '/etc/openstack/clouds.yaml'
clouds_yaml = host.file(cfg_file)
assert clouds_yaml.exists
assert b'password' in clouds_yaml.content
def test_kube_config(host):
if not host.backend.get_hostname().startswith('nl'):
pytest.skip()
kubeconfig = host.file('/home/nodepool/.kube/config')
assert kubeconfig.exists
assert b'nodepool_k8s_key' in kubeconfig.content
def test_launcher_container_running(host):
if host.backend.get_hostname() != 'nl04.openstack.org':
pytest.skip()
cmd = host.run("docker ps -a --format '{{ .Names }}'")
assert 'nodepool-docker_nodepool-launcher_1' in cmd.stdout
def test_builder_container_running(host):
if host.backend.get_hostname() != 'nb01.opendev.org':
pytest.skip()
cmd = host.run("docker ps -a --format '{{ .Names }}'")
assert 'nodepool-builder-compose_nodepool-builder_1' in cmd.stdout
def test_builder_webserver_running(host):
if host.backend.get_hostname() != 'nb01.opendev.org':
pytest.skip()
apache = host.service('apache2')
assert apache.is_running
cmd = host.run('curl --insecure '
'--resolve nb01.opendev.org:443:127.0.0.1 '
'https://nb01.opendev.org/')
assert 'Index of /' in cmd.stdout
